Revel in the yummy joy of Thanksgiving without the family drama. Friendsgiving is everything you love about Thanksgiving without the things you dread, like nagging family members and awkward conversations. With The Friendsgiving Cookbook, you won't need to be a perfect host or spend days in the kitchen preparing. Instead, this easy-going cookbook will give you the insight and advice for creating a fun, unforgettable occasion, where eating and drinking with friends drama-free is top priority. Release yourself from the tension and stress that typically accompany big family gatherings by starting your own annual Friendsgiving tradition with this indispensable resource full of tantalizing recipes for Graze All Day Appetizers, Potluck Main Attractions, No Meat Sides for No Meat Friends, and an Extra-Long Dessert Spread. The 50 easy and delicious recipes include: Ooey Gooey Mozzarella Sticks
Autumn Bean and Butternut Squash Minestrone
Cranberry and Herb Stuffed Turkey Breast
Lets Get Mashed (mashed potatoes)
Brisket Braised with Apple Cider and Thyme
Don't Kale My Chickpea Vibe
Gobble, Gobble Rice and Poblanos
Jokes on Pie, It's Carrot Cake
Thank You So Matcha Sponge Cake
Pumpkin Spice and Chill
And more!
Put new twists on old favorites when it comes to the festivities and the feast! With The Friendsgiving Cookbook, full-fat, stress-free, and easy-to-prepare recipes come together to create a fabulously Instagrammable meal for all your friends and chosen family this holiday.
